Sleep Disruptions in Adulthood: The Hidden Link to Cognitive Decline

Research by Dr. Yue Leng finds sleep disruptions in 30s and 40s can lead to cognitive decline a decade later, affecting memory and thinking, making it crucial for adults to prioritize sleep quality.
